Cambodia's parliament passed a law to strip citizenship from people convicted of treason. The law, approved by 120 of the 125 members of the CPP-dominated National Assembly, allows the state to revoke the citizenship of anyone convicted of conspiring with foreign countries. Former PM Hun Sen had earlier said Cambodia must take action against nationals who "side with foreign nations".
